Marilyn Mosby Blames Baltimore's Exploding Violence On Martin O'MALLEY
2015-09-07
[BREITBART] In an interview with the City's ABC affiliate, Baltimore State's Attorney Marilyn Mosby insisted that there is no connection between the recent social unrest and riots and the city's growing murder rate. During the taping of the local show "Square Off," Maryland Shock Trauma physician-in-chief Dr. Thomas Scalea said the worsening violence in the city "seems temporally related to the riots."

But Mosby completely disagreed with that assessment. "I think the violence was already going up. When you look at January, it was already like 28 murders," she said.

Mosby then went on to blame the city's violence troubles on former Baltimore Mayor Martin O'Malley, who later went on to become Governor of the state and is now a candidate for the Democratic nomination for president.

Mosby claimed that O'Malley's "zero tolerance" policies led to a climate of mistrust between residents and the police force and despite that O'Malley hasn't headed the city for eight years, those sour feelings have somehow fueled the city's violence this year.

"I think violence is cyclical, and I think we're seeing the effects of policies that have not worked," Mosby continued. "I mean, there's a number of old policies that we are seeing the result of. That distrust of communities, where communities don't want to step forward and say who killed a 3-year-old -- it's a direct result of these failed policies."
